Sedum spurium ‘Raspberry Red’
Green spring leaves turn rosy in late summer and red in winter. Showy pink flower display in summer.

Sedum spurium ‘Roseum’
Good green foliage and a nice pale pink bloom. Red to pink rosettes in winter. Tolerates some shade. Very drought tolerant.

Sedum spurium ‘Schorbuser Blut’
An outstanding selection for red foliage. Bright red leaves and a great looking plant year-round. Very robust grower.

Sedum spurium ‘Summer Glory’
Gorgeous deep pink flowers in mid-summer and excellent green foliage. Dark green rosettes in winter.

Sedum telephium ‘Vera Jameson’
Also known as Hylotelephium 'Vera Jameson'. Beautiful accent plant, with blue-green to purple foliage, and pink flowers. Taller species, good for adding height to a roof.

Seseli gummiferum
This interesting accent plant goes by the common name of moon carrot. It is a pollinator magnet and, though not a native plant, is a host for the larvae of the eastern swallowtail butterfly.

Sesleria caerulea
Striking blue to blue-green grass, good to use in mass plantings. Foliage becomes bluer in cooler temperatures. Shade tolerant.

Talinum calycinum
Also known as Phemeranthus calycinus, Talinum calycinum is vigorous and showy. Incredible bright pink flowers over needle-shaped leaves. Blooms every afternoon, from early summer until the first frost. US Native.
